怎么实现类似"用QQ帐号登录",这种技术能不能用JAVA实现

云原生 发布于 2014/10/09 14:20
阅读 771
收藏 0
怎么实现这些接口联调呀?
加载中
0
大连馋师
大连馋师

非常简单!一个应用和QQ合作,QQ给你开放接口,照QQ的接口把用户的输入【用户名】、【密码】传给QQ,QQ给你回复true or false。然后true你就让用你的应用,否则提示用户名、密码不对。

同理,MSN、gmail、163邮箱、微博帐号合作都差不多,只是认证方和合作方,不是你自己而已。

云原生
云原生
有没有相关开源代码和博客?刚刚没有找到?
0
大连馋师
大连馋师

朋友,这个真的非常简单。QQ给你一个jar包和一篇文档,一个类,几个方法,你直接调用就够了~  我没有跟QQ这样知名企业合作过,到时候给客户做过类似的几个项目;客户有一套OA系统,然后有其他很多系统,客户不想每个系统都有一套用户名和密码,只在OA里面设置一个用户名和密码,以后无论上多少业务系统,都是一个用户名和密码。就是这个做法。 接口定义一般就3个方法:

1、启动、初始化;

2、认证;  传递用户名、密码(一般需要加密,有对方提供算法库)、验证码;返回true or false。

3、stop。

云原生
云原生
回复 @莫回头 : 这个功能都要实现呀
大飞哥没翅膀
大飞哥没翅膀
单点登录
返回顶部
顶部